Details of my summer lightweight kit..
Total baseweight excluding food,water & camera gear = 5.1kg..
consisting of -
Atompack M50 = 910g.
MLD Cricket = 365g.
Polycro groundsheet = 104g.
Cumulas Taiga 360 quilt = 600g.
Thermarest neoair xlite = 470g.
Alpkit Kloke Bivvy = 285g.
Exped pillow = 70g.
non slip 3mm foam mat = 95g.
xtras -
Spare clothes = 839g.
Alpkit myti 900 = 120g.
Speedster 50mm meth stove = 20g.
stormin cone =26g.
Electricals = 1.2kg.
